来源:小编 更新:2024-11-18 04:23:03
用手机看
Java比特币接口开发指南:轻松实现比特币功能集成
随着区块链技术的不断发展,比特币作为一种去中心化的数字货币,受到了越来越多的关注。在Java开发中,集成比特币功能可以帮助开发者构建更加安全、可靠的金融应用。本文将详细介绍Java比特币接口的开发方法,帮助开发者轻松实现比特币功能集成。
Java比特币接口主要指的是使用Java语言编写的,用于与比特币网络交互的API。这些接口可以实现对比特币地址的生成、交易创建、余额查询等功能。常见的Java比特币接口有BitcoinJ、Web3j等。
BitcoinJ是一个开源的Java比特币库,它提供了丰富的API,可以方便地实现比特币相关功能。以下是使用BitcoinJ进行比特币接口开发的步骤:
1. 添加依赖
在项目的pom.xml文件中添加以下依赖:
```xml
org.bitcoinj
bitcoinj
版本号
2. 创建钱包
使用BitcoinJ创建钱包,生成比特币地址和私钥:
```java
import org.bitcoinj.core.Address;
import org.bitcoinj.core.Wallet;
import org.bitcoinj.crypto.DeterministicKey;
public class BitcoinJExample {
public static void main(String[] args) {
// 创建钱包
Wallet wallet = new Wallet(Params.MAINNET);
// 生成比特币地址
DeterministicKey key = wallet.generateNewKey();
Address address = key.toAddress(Params.MAINNET);
System.out.println(